The Boeing CompanyThe Boeing Company is currently seeking a Mid-Level Industrial Security Specialist – Alternate Communications Security (COMSEC) Custodian to join the team in San Antonio, TX.
This individual will be responsible for ensuring COMSEC compliance in support of multiple programs.
Position Responsibilities:
Work directly with the Government customer as a COMSEC representative and will be responsible for the management of all procurement, fielding, and sustainment of Crypto/Keying material and devices supporting the program
Assist in the tracking, control, and inventory requirements of all Government Furnished Equipment (GFE) and company owned equipment
Manage proper accountability, handling, storage, packaging, shipment, and administration of all cryptographic materials, troubleshooting, software upgrades, ensuring maximum COMSEC safeguards are in place, and configuration management using industry specific databases
Order and transfer cryptographic keys, interfacing with the Central Office of Record (COR), communicating with sub-contracting locations, and provide changes and trend information to other security team members and management
Assist in the ongoing development, presentation and accurate record keeping of COMSEC security awareness training for all COMSEC users
Manage COMSEC key, equipment and distribution
